Challenges in Integration with Smart Home Devices
The integration with smart home devices presents several challenges that automotive manufacturers and consumers must navigate. One significant difficulty lies in the diversity of smart home platforms, leading to compatibility issues. Different brands often utilize unique protocols, making seamless integration elusive.
Security is another critical concern when linking a car with smart home systems. Vulnerabilities in wireless communication can expose vehicles to unauthorized access, which could compromise personal data and safety. Addressing these security risks requires robust encryption and ongoing software updates.
User experience also plays a vital role in the integration process. Many consumers may find the interface between car systems and smart home technology complicated or unintuitive. Ensuring that users can easily manage both environments is essential for widespread adoption.
Finally, regulatory hurdles may also impede the advancement of integration with smart home devices. Governments are still developing guidelines governing data privacy and the use of connected technologies, which can delay the deployment of truly integrated automotive solutions.
Leading Automotive Brands Embracing Integration
Several leading automotive brands are progressively embracing integration with smart home devices, enhancing the overall user experience in car connectivity. Brands such as BMW, Ford, and Tesla are at the forefront, deploying innovative solutions that link vehicles to smart home ecosystems.
BMW’s ConnectedDrive allows drivers to control their smart home systems via their vehicles, enabling functions such as adjusting the thermostat or turning off smart lights while on the road. Similarly, Ford’s FordPass app facilitates integration, allowing users to interact with compatible smart devices from their cars.
Tesla has taken this integration a step further by ensuring functionalities like remote monitoring for security systems and smart energy management. These brands demonstrate the substantial potential of integrating smart home devices within automotive systems, offering drivers enhanced convenience and efficiency.
